The India Meteorological Department (IMD) on Monday issued a ‘Yellow Warning’ for thunderstorm and lightning in several parts of Odisha. As per the forecast, the warning has been issued for February 4 which will remain valid till February 5.
Apart from thunderstorm and lightning alert, the IMD’s Regional Centre in Bhubaneswar also predicted hailstorm in seven districts- Sundergarh, Deogarh, Angul, Dhenkanal, Jajpur, Keonjhar and Mayurbhanj.
According to IMD, the people in Odisha will get respite from cold wave conditions as the minimum (night temperature) is likely to rise by 3 to 5 degree Celsius during the next 3 to 4 days.
